Besides, What is the most popular beer in Ireland?

Guinness tops the list of the most famous Irish beer on the market today, unsurprisingly enough, and it has been brewed at St. James’s Gate in Dublin since way back in 1759.

Also, What does Rockshore lager taste like?

Rockshore Irish Lager is an ice-cold bright golden Irish lager incredibly refreshing, the taste is light but, malty with a background hoppy character, balancing out the grainy sweetness.

Herein, What beer is Rockshore like? An ice-cold bright golden Irish lager, for a refreshing taste reminiscent of a blast of fresh air on the rocky shore of the Irish Atlantic Coast. Rockshore Irish Lager is a new, light and refreshing tasting lager from the brewers at St. James’s Gate.

What is the oldest Irish beer?

Smithwick’s Brewery – Kilkenny, Ireland

Ireland’s oldest brewery, Smithwick’s has been brewing beer since 1710. While it may not be the most iconic beer of Ireland – that label goes to Guinness, who’s only 49 years younger – their strong ale is a must have beverage any time you visit Ireland.

What percentage of alcohol is Guinness?

Guinness isn’t boozier than most other beers. In fact, it contains less alcohol by volume than a typical draught. An average beer contains 5% ABV, while Guinness clocks in at just 4.2%.

Do the Irish really drink Guinness?

While Guinness may be the most popular around St. Patrick’s Day, when millions of people order the beer for the kitsch of it, for many, including most people who are Irish – in Ireland it’s the top selling beer year round – drinking a Guinness is a daily ritual they take very seriously.

What do the Irish say before drinking?

“Cheers” in Irish is sláinte which is pronounced a bit like “slawn-che”. Sláinte means “health”, and if you’re feeling brave, you can say sláinte is táinte (“slawn-che iss toin-che”), meaning “health and wealth”. “Cheers” is one of the words included in lesson 10 of our course.

What do you call an Irish girl?

col·leen. (kŏ-lēn′, kŏl′ēn′) An Irish girl. [Irish Gaelic cailín, diminutive of caile, girl, from Old Irish.]
